Overview

GyriCalc, developed by NeuroSpectrum Insights, is an automated radiological image post-processing Software as a Medical Device (SaMD) designed to assist clinicians in evaluating pediatric brain structures. The tool is indicated for use with pediatric patients between 24 and 36 months of age.

The software processes magnetic resonance (MR) images to perform automated labeling, visualization, and quantification of segmentable brain structures. Key capabilities include:

  • Automatic segmentation and labeling of over 14 functional brain regions.
  • Volumetric, surface area, and cortical thickness measurements.
  • Gyrification analysis, including calculation of the local gyrification index to measure cortical folding patterns.
  • Generation of detailed, graphical morphometric reports and segmented images.

GyriCalc fits into clinical and diagnostic workflows by providing objective, quantitative brain biomarkers. It is designed to be operated by qualified technical personnel and interpreted by qualified clinicians, such as pediatric neurologists and radiologists, to support the early identification of structural markers associated with neurodevelopmental differences.

GyriCalc received FDA 510(k) clearance on July 22, 2025 (K250686), approximately 4.5 months after its submission in March 2025. It is the first FDA-cleared device of its kind for objective measurement of brain structure in children as young as 2 years old to support early detection of neurodevelopmental conditions.

GyriCalc is a proprietary, FDA-cleared software solution developed by NeuroSpectrum Insights. It is designed to assist physicians in diagnosing autism in children as young as 2 years old by identifying early structural markers of neurodevelopmental differences through automated analysis of MRI images. The software provides objective measurements of brain structure, including volume, area, and gyrification index, which can help address the limitations of subjective behavioral observation in current diagnostic methods.
